With a Delta E of 11.4, these colors are very different. Both colors belong to the Blue hue family. RAL 650-M has a cool temperature while RAL 620-4 has a neutral temperature. Both colors have similar brightness with LRV values of 11.6 and 9.2. RAL 650-M is more saturated (100%) than RAL 620-4 (22%).
